• LE SSERAFIM's Agency Source Music Begins To Eliminate Traces Of Disgraced Kim Garam

    As Kim Garam, a former member of LE SSERAFIM, was expelled due to controversy over school violence, the agency began to erase traces.

    On the official website of LE SSERAFIM, the member introduction has been changed as of July 20th. Source Music, a subsidiary of HYBE, LE SSERAFIM's agency, introduced, "LE SSERAFIM as a girl group composed of 5 multinational members: Sakura, Kim Chaewon, Huh Yunjin, Kazuha, and Hong Eunchae".

    LE SSERAFIM, who debuted as a six-member group including Kim Garam, changed the team introduction with the termination of the exclusive contract in mind.

    Changes were also made to some portal site profiles. It introduces LE SSERAFIM, a member of the five-member group, where Kim Garam left the group. One portal site also stated that LE SSERAFIM's career was "withdrawal as member Kim Garam". Kim Garam also changed her profile to a "singer" rather than a member of LE SSERAFIM.

    Profiles of other portal sites will be changed after self-examination. When an agency or a celebrity requests a profile application, it usually takes 5 to 7 days.

    On July 20th, HYBE announced the termination of Kim Garam's exclusive contract. The agency said, "We have decided to terminate the exclusive contract with Kim Garam. We sincerely apologize for the inconvenience caused to fans and many others due to the related controversy".

    This is the aftermath of allegations of sexual assault surrounding Kim Garam.

    The allegation of school violence surrounding Kim Garam started in April when the online community revealed about her.

    The agency refuted the allegations as “false facts”, but a new phase took place when victim A appointed a legal representative and took an official response.

    Due to this, LE SSERAFIM continued their activities as a five-member group except for Kim Garam.

  • Lisa turns heads at Coachella 2025 with bold outfits and fiery stage — fans can't stop talking

    BLACKPINK’s Lisa is back and bolder than ever!

    On April 11 (local time), Lisa made her solo appearance at Coachella 2025, held in Indio, California, kicking off one of the world’s biggest music festivals with around 300,000 people attending every year.

    Lisa wowed the crowd with a 55-minute set, performing hit songs like “Thunder,” “FXCK UP THE WORLD,” “LALISA,” “NEW Woman,” “When I’m With You,” “The Dream,” “Born Again,” and “Rockstar.”

    But it wasn’t just her vocals and performance that stood out—her eye-catching stage outfits also grabbed major attention! Lisa rocked a shiny silver bodysuit, a fun crop top and shorts with cartoon prints, a fairy-style outfit, and even a cropped top with bold star details on the chest. Her confidence, powerful dance moves, and live vocals lit up the stage.

    Lisa will return for another performance on April 18, and fans can’t wait to see her again!

    Meanwhile, BLACKPINK’s Jennie is also preparing to shine at Coachella. After making waves with her solo album “Ruby,” she’s set to perform on April 13 and 20 for about 50 minutes at the Outdoor Theatre.

    ENHYPEN is also joining the Coachella lineup this year. The group will take the Sahara Stage on April 12 and 19 at 8:35 PM (local time). The members have been deeply involved in planning their stage, sharing that they want to show the strength of K-pop to the world. They even appeared on “Jimmy Kimmel Live!” ahead of the festival to give fans a taste of what’s coming.

    Rising girl group XG will also hit the Sahara Stage on April 13 and 20. As second headliners, they’re expected to show a unique and strong performance as well.

    With Lisa already slaying her solo stage and more top K-pop acts getting ready to perform, Coachella 2025 is turning into a true K-pop takeover!
